HomeServicesIndustriesPortfolioBlogFAQContact Us

    Serverless Application Monitoring & Observability System

    AWS
    Serverless
    React
    Elasticsearch

    Project Overview

    Developed a robust serverless application monitoring and observability system for CloudaEye, focusing on real-time metric collection and visualization.

    Leveraged AWS Lambda for serverless computing and CloudWatch for metrics, ensuring scalability and cost efficiency.

    Built a sophisticated dashboard using React and Plotly to provide actionable insights into customer environments.

    Dashboard preview

    Key Achievements

    Efficient Metrics Collection

    Designed custom agents for secure and efficient metric collection, utilizing AWS CloudWatch and Lambda functions for seamless data handling.

    Real-time Data Processing

    Implemented data pipelines with Logstash for real-time ingestfion and transformation, integrated with Elasticsearch for effective data indexing and storage.

    Interactive Dashboard

    Developed a user-friendly dashboard with React and Plotly for dynamic data visualization, providing real-time insights with analytical tools for metric analysis.

    Technologies Used

    AWS
    Elasticsearch
    Logstash
    JavaScript
    Sails.js
    MongoDB
    Python
    Flask
    Serverless Framework
    Node.js
    React
    Plotly

    Cloud Computing

    AWS Lambda, CloudWatch

    Data Pipeline

    Logstash, Elasticsearch

    Frontend

    React, Plotly

    Backend

    Python, Flask, Node.js

    Challenges Overcome

    Metric Diversity

    Managed a wide range of metrics with diverse data formats efficiently by implementing a flexible schema design and data normalization pipeline.

    Scalability

    Ensured the system could scale to accommodate a growing customer base through serverless architecture and dynamic resource allocation.

    Secure Data Collection

    Built custom agents for secure data collection adhering to privacy standards with end-to-end encryption and secure authentication mechanisms.

    Real-time Processing

    Designed Logstash-based pipelines for seamless data transformation capable of handling high-volume data streams with minimal latency.

    Project Impact

    • Successfully delivered a scalable and cost-efficient monitoring system.
    • Enhanced CloudaEye's capabilities to provide real-time insights to customers.
    • Improved operational efficiency through comprehensive observability and monitoring.
    • Reduced monitoring costs by 40% while increasing data collection capabilities.

    Conclusion

    The project's success in building a serverless monitoring system with an advanced dashboard showcases the ability to design scalable, secure, and efficient cloud solutions. The innovative use of AWS services, combined with a modern tech stack, highlights proficiency in both backend and frontend development, making this a standout addition to the portfolio.

    Interested in similar solutions?

    Let's discuss how we can build a custom monitoring and observability system for your organization.